    Cost-effectiveness of therapist-assisted internet-delivered psychological therapies for PTSD differing in trauma focus in England: an economic evaluation based on the STOP-PTSD trial

    Background: Although there are effective psychological treatments for post-traumatic stress disorder (PTSD), they remain inaccessible for many people. Digitally enabled therapy is a way to overcome this problem; however, there is little evidence on which forms of these therapies are most cost effective in PTSD. We aimed to assess the cost-effectiveness of the STOP-PTSD trial, which evaluated two therapist-assisted, internet-delivered cognitive behavioural therapies: cognitive therapy for PTSD (iCT-PTSD) and a programme focusing on stress management (iStress-PTSD). Methods: In this health economic evaluation, we used data from the STOP-PTSD trial (n=217), a single-blind, randomised controlled trial, to compare iCT-PTSD and iStress-PTSD in terms of resource use and health outcomes. In the trial, participants (aged ≄18 years) who met DSM-5 criteria for PTSD were recruited from primary care therapy services in South East England. The interventions were delivered online with therapist support for the first 12 weeks, and three telephone calls over the next 3 months. Participants completed questionnaires on symptoms, wellbeing, quality of life, and resource use at baseline, 13 weeks, 26 weeks, and 39 weeks after randomisation. We used a cost-effectiveness analysis to assess cost per quality-adjusted life year (QALY) at 39 weeks post-randomisation, from the perspective of the English National Health Service (NHS) and personal social services and on the basis of intention-to-treat for complete cases. Treatment modules and the platform design were developed with extensive input from service users: service users also advised on the trial protocol and methods, including the health economic measures. This is a pre-planned analysis of the STOP-PTSD trial; the trial was registered prospectively on the ISRCTN Registry (ISRCTN16806208). Findings: NHS costs were similar across treatment groups, but clinical outcomes were superior for iCT-PTSD compared with iStress-PTSD. The incremental cost-effectiveness ratio for NHS costs and personal social services was estimated as ÂŁ1921 per QALY. iCT-PTSD had an estimated 91·6% chance of being cost effective at the ÂŁ20 000 per QALY threshold. From the societal perspective, iCT-PTSD was cost saving compared with iStress-PTSD. Interpretation: iCT-PTSD is a cost-effective form of therapist-assisted, internet-delivered psychological therapy relative to iStress-PTSD, and it could be considered for clinical implementation

    The Impossibility of a Perfectly Competitive Labor Market

    Using the institutional theory of transaction cost, I demonstrate that the assumptions of the competitive labor market model are internally contradictory and lead to the conclusion that on purely theoretical grounds a perfectly competitive labor market is a logical impossibility. By extension, the familiar diagram of wage determination by supply and demand is also a logical impossibility and the neoclassical labor demand curve is not a well-defined construct. The reason is that the perfectly competitive market model presumes zero transaction cost and with zero transaction cost all labor is hired as independent contractors, implying multi-person firms, the employment relationship, and labor market disappear. With positive transaction cost, on the other hand, employment contracts are incomplete and the labor supply curve to the firm is upward sloping, again causing the labor demand curve to be ill-defined. As a result, theory suggests that wage rates are always and everywhere an amalgam of an administered and bargained price. Working Paper 06-0

    SATRE: Standardised Architecture for Trusted Research Environments

    The SATRE DARE UK-funded Driver Project was challenged to create a trusted research environment (TRE) architecture supporting the research community's need to have suitable data analytics and research environments for working with sensitive data. The project developed an inclusive and transparent way of working to ensure that what was created was representative of the TRE community in the UK. We have created, for the first time, an open specification for TRE operators by which to evaluate themselves against a set of capabilities. It is a thorough specification, perhaps definition, for TREs informed not only by the experience of the project team who have been running a TRE and supporting sensitive data projects for a combined 15 years but also the expansive knowledge of the wider UK research community. The public has also been involved throughout the development of the specification to ensure their voices are heard and reflected in the specification. The specification has been informed through one survey completed by 105 individuals representing approximately 60 organisations, 14 Collaboration Cafés with up to 75 participants, 26 individuals contributing directly, 44 issues raised and six public engagement sessions online and in-person. Despite the breadth and diversity of the individuals included, we have been able to create a single specification encompassing four architectural principles, four pillars, 29 capabilities and 160 statements. The 75 mandatory statements are what is considered the minimum required to be a SATRE-compliant TRE. Now, with a stable version 1.0 release, the specification is ready for use by the UK TRE community. We are and will continue to work with all organisations to evaluate themselves against the specification and also identify what works and what doesn't, which will be captured in future versions of the specification.     The Relevance of External Quality Assessment for Molecular Testing for ALK Positive Non-Small Cell Lung Cancer:Results from Two Pilot Rounds Show Room for Optimization

    Molecular profiling should be performed on all advanced non-small cell lung cancer with non-squamous histology to allow treatment selection. Currently, this should include EGFR mutation testing and testing for ALK rearrangements. ROS1 is another emerging target. ALK rearrangement status is a critical biomarker to predict response to tyrosine kinase inhibitors such as crizotinib. To promote high quality testing in non-small cell lung cancer, the European Society of Pathology has introduced an external quality assessment scheme. This article summarizes the results of the first two pilot rounds organized in 2012-2013.Tissue microarray slides consisting of cell-lines and resection specimens were distributed with the request for routine ALK testing using IHC or FISH. Participation in ALK FISH testing included the interpretation of four digital FISH images.Data from 173 different laboratories was obtained. Results demonstrate decreased error rates in the second round for both ALK FISH and ALK IHC, although the error rates were still high and the need for external quality assessment in laboratories performing ALK testing is evident. Error rates obtained by FISH were lower than by IHC. The lowest error rates were observed for the interpretation of digital FISH images.There was a large variety in FISH enumeration practices. Based on the results from this study, recommendations for the methodology, analysis, interpretation and result reporting were issued. External quality assessment is a crucial element to improve the quality of molecular testing

    Autoimmune and autoinflammatory mechanisms in uveitis

    The eye, as currently viewed, is neither immunologically ignorant nor sequestered from the systemic environment. The eye utilises distinct immunoregulatory mechanisms to preserve tissue and cellular function in the face of immune-mediated insult; clinically, inflammation following such an insult is termed uveitis. The intra-ocular inflammation in uveitis may be clinically obvious as a result of infection (e.g. toxoplasma, herpes), but in the main infection, if any, remains covert. We now recognise that healthy tissues including the retina have regulatory mechanisms imparted by control of myeloid cells through receptors (e.g. CD200R) and soluble inhibitory factors (e.g. alpha-MSH), regulation of the blood retinal barrier, and active immune surveillance. Once homoeostasis has been disrupted and inflammation ensues, the mechanisms to regulate inflammation, including T cell apoptosis, generation of Treg cells, and myeloid cell suppression in situ, are less successful. Why inflammation becomes persistent remains unknown, but extrapolating from animal models, possibilities include differential trafficking of T cells from the retina, residency of CD8(+) T cells, and alterations of myeloid cell phenotype and function. Translating lessons learned from animal models to humans has been helped by system biology approaches and informatics, which suggest that diseased animals and people share similar changes in T cell phenotypes and monocyte function to date. Together the data infer a possible cryptic infectious drive in uveitis that unlocks and drives persistent autoimmune responses, or promotes further innate immune responses. Thus there may be many mechanisms in common with those observed in autoinflammatory disorders

    Cost-consciousness among Swiss doctors: a cross-sectional survey

    BACKGROUND: Knowing what influences physicians attitudes toward health care costs is an important matter, because most health care expenditures are the results of doctors' decisions. Many decisions regarding medical tests and treatments are influenced by factors other than the expected benefit to the patient, including the doctor's demographic characteristics and concerns about cost and income. METHODS: Doctors (n = 1184) in Geneva, Switzerland, answered questions about their cost-consciousness, practice patterns (medical specialty, public.vs. private sector, number of patients per week, time spent with a new patient), work satisfaction, and stress from uncertainty. General linear models were used to identify independent risk factors of higher cost-consciousness. RESULTS: Most doctors agreed that trying to contain costs was their responsibility ("agree" or "totally agree": 90%) and that they should take a more prominent role in limiting the use of unnecessary tests (92%); most disagreed that doctors are too busy to worry about costs (69%) and that the cost of health care is only important if the patient has to pay for it out-of-pocket (88%). In multivariate analyses, cost-consciousness was higher among doctors in the public sector, those who saw fewer patients per week, who were most tolerant of uncertainty, and who were most satisfied with their work. CONCLUSION: Thus even in a setting with very high health care expenditures, doctors' stated cost-consciousness appeared to be generally high, even though it was not uniformly distributed among them

    Anisomycin activates JNK and sensitises DU 145 prostate carcinoma cells to Fas mediated apoptosis

    Treatment of the hormone refractory prostate cancer cell line DU 145 with sublethal concentrations of chemotherapeutic drugs has been reported to sensitise these cells to Fas mediated apoptosis. However, the mechanism by which this occurs has not been determined. Our group has shown that inhibition of JNK activity completely abrogates the effects of chemotherapeutic drugs. Using anisomycin, a potent JNK agonist, we have demonstrated a role for JNK in Fas mediated apoptosis in DU 145 cells. Inhibition of Caspase 8 and Caspase 9 completely inhibits this process which suggests that DU 145 cells require mitochondrial amplification of the Fas apoptotic signal. Furthermore, we have shown that inhibition of Fas mediated apoptosis is an early event in DU 145 cells, occurring upstream of Caspase 8 cleavage. It is hoped that identifying the target of JNK will allow novel therapies to be developed for the treatment of hormone refractory prostate cancer. Such therapies are especially important because no single or combined treatment to date has significantly prolonged survival in patients with hormone refractory prostate cancer

    Detection of Gamma-Ray Emission from the Starburst Galaxies M82 and NGC 253 with the Large Area Telescope on Fermi

    We report the detection of high-energy gamma-ray emission from two starburst galaxies using data obtained with the Large Area Telescope on board the Fermi Gamma-ray Space Telescope. Steady point-like emission above 200 MeV has been detected at significance levels of 6.8 sigma and 4.8 sigma respectively, from sources positionally coincident with locations of the starburst galaxies M82 and NGC 253. The total fluxes of the sources are consistent with gamma-ray emission originating from the interaction of cosmic rays with local interstellar gas and radiation fields and constitute evidence for a link between massive star formation and gamma-ray emission in star-forming galaxies.Comment: Submitted to ApJ Letter
